Last week's detail came from Francisco de Zurbaran's Virgin and Child in the House at Nazareth (it has various other names).
The picture has a finger-pricking theme: the thimbled Virgin sews and weeps as she watches the Child prophetically weaving himself a crown of thorns and bleeding. It's in the Cleveland Museum of Art.
